Facts Body: This can be the most commonly utilised member of knowledge sorts loved ones. It truly is used to retail store tabular info. It differs from matrix. Inside a matrix, each ingredient must have identical course. But, in a data frame, you could put listing of vectors containing diverse classes.

A further information construction which might be saved effectively is usually a sparse matrix. This is solely a matrix in which the vast majority of The weather are zero. Conversely, if most aspects are non-zero, the matrix is considered dense. The proportion of non-zero factors is known as the sparsity.

R is surely an implementation of your S programming language coupled with lexical scoping semantics motivated by Plan.[fifteen] S was developed by John Chambers in 1976, although at Bell Labs. There are numerous critical distinctions, but A great deal with the code published for S runs unaltered.[sixteen]
